Rush-hour traffic was slow in Leicester city centre this morning after a crash in an underpass.
The crash happened at about 7am in the Southgates Underpass, near St Nicolas Circle, and it was more than two hours before the road was re-opened.
The collision involved a Peugeot 206 and a VW Golf. No-one was injured and the vehicles were removed at 9.20am.
The incident caused slow traffic throughout the city centre.
